The anomeric effect is a well-defined and much studied example of a deep- seated and very general effect in organic chemistry. It involves a fundamental interaction between the lone pair electrons of oxygen and the antibonding orbitals of adjacent bonds, which can control not only conformation but also reactivity in suitable systems. So the heart of this book is a consideration of the properties of non-bonding pairs of electrons, and the influence of orbital- orbital interactions on structure and reactivity.
